The Joker is often understood as Batman s antithesis, as the yang to his yin, as the agent of chaos that
threatens his need for order. Thus, while they function as opposites, they are also intrinsically tied to
each other. In the case of the Clown Prince of Crime, Batman s true nemesis, this Trickster like quality
is relevant. The Joker is a particular kind of commentary on Batman, one that essentially derives from
the characters antithetical logics (order vs chaos). The Joker is not only a counter to Batman, but a
satirical figure in which a subversive attitude towards contemporary society is realized. In this role,
the Joker figure s origin and history is clearly referenced. The Jokers a fool, prankster, jester, trickster,
clown; the derivations of the fool archetype are many, but joining them together is a sense of mischief
and a ridicule of authority. In the many incarnations of the Joker, these characteristics vary
considerably in both degree and force, making the character quite versatile. There is, for example, a
significant difference in tone between Cesar Romero s comic Joker of the campy 1960s Batman
television series and film, and Heath Ledger s portrayal of a sardonic psychopath in The Dark Night.

(a) In the united states children with delays and disabilities receive special services under the
individuals with disabilities act (IDEA). This law was passed in 1975 and has seen multiple
amendments since, one of those being, granting children ages 3 5 the same rights as school age
children with disabilities. These include, the right to a free public education in the least restrictive
environment appropriate to the child s needs. In order to receive services these children must have an
individualized instruction plan (IEP). The IEP basically contains every piece of information related to
the child s needs and goals. In fall 2013 about 6% of 3 5 year olds were receiving services under IDEA

According to the U.S. Department of Education, approximately 46% of all school age students who
received special education services under the disability category of Orthopedic Impairment were
educated in general classrooms. Twenty three percent received resource room services. Finally, almost
1/3 received their education in a special classroom or more restrictive environment (U.S. Department
of Education). Inclusion for children with orthopedic impairments can be met with simple
accommodations. Some of these include seating arrangements so that students can develop posture
and proper range of motion, having instruction that focuses on developing fine and gross motor skills,
having technology based assistance in the form of communication devices, and having the knowledge
and awareness of the student s medical condition. Another thing to be mindful of is the layout of your
classroom, for example if a child is in a wheelchair, they will need to be able to move around the
classroom without obstructions, also doorways should be assessable. There might also be a need for
special furniture, especially considering that with orthopedic impairments proper posture and seating
is vital to the child s learning and comfort. In all the most important thing to remember is that children

The International Monetary Fund (IMF) is an international organization created in 1945 to foster
global monetary cooperation, secure financial stability, facilitate international trade, promote high
employment and sustainable economic growth, and to reduce poverty around the world. The IMF is
governed and accountable to the 189 countries that make up the global membership of the
organization. These goals make up the IMFs formal rules, the informal rules allow more access for
powerful countries, such as the United States and Germany, to set their foreign policy goals through
the facade of the IMF. The United States and other powerful nations like Germany, operate on a
constraint conditionality that allows them to influence countries based upon their Western ideals and
practices of democracy.
The IMF requires certain qualifications in order for countries to receive financial help. If countries
want to borrow money from the IMF, they must meet a certain set of conditions: fiscal policy
disciplines like avoiding large fiscal deficits relative to GDP, redirection of public spending from
subsidies toward primary education, health care and infrastructure investment, tax reform, market
determined interest rates, competitive exchange rates, trade liberalization, liberalization of inward
Foreign Direct Investment (FDI), privatization of state owned enterprises, deregulation and legal
security for property rights. These conditions are known as the Washington Consensus,
